I’ve written before about how the primary problem here is that lgbtq professionals are massively denied the opportunities to have mentors because the elders gay professionals that do identify themselves to us, still have some sort of red flag.
For me, it’s that the out elders in my field often have some very conservative views. And I think it might seem sad from the outside that most of my mentors have been radical feminists, staunch allies, and usually psychologists in their 70s.

Really wanting to write a blog post on a story one of my mentors/friends told me about how he, as an openly gay man, turned down a marketing job because it was an account for high-end men’s underwear.
The thesis of this piece would be how many of us who are queer professionals would be the best person to sell certain products or make contacts with certain customer subsets but we turn down certain jobs out of a specific type of anxiety that cishet professionals don’t experience.
